Heuristic algorithm for 1D and 2D unfolding

A very simple heuristic approach to the unfolding problem will be described. An iterative algorithm starts with an empty histogram and every iteration aims to add one entry to this histogram. The entry to be added is selected according to a criteria which includes a χ^2 test and a regularization. After a relatively small number of iterations (500 - 1000) the growing reconstructed distribution converges to the true distribution.
